It works a dream with Raqs..as long as you don't try to amend the dns with it.
Its great for sendmail, mysql and portsentry etc.
To upgrade it, go to webmin config/ upgrade webmin. A hint would be make sure to tick remove previous version on upgrade or it eats the partition!

>Hi
>I have a RaQ3 server running Webmin 0.92.
>We havent really used it for some time now, and today when I tried to
>access it through https, then i got "Out of memory!" in my ssh console
>(where I did a restart of the webmin server earlier today).
>If I restart the webmin server and access it through http, then it works
>fine.
>
>Does anyone know what this can be?
>Is there a place where I can get a newer package for RaQ3 ?
